A building permit is required when a deck or concrete patio is more than 12 inches above grade. Please contact the Planning Department at 208-608-7100 for setback information. An erosion and sediment control (ESC) permit is required whenever 10 cubic yards or more of earth is disturbed at a site.
Stand-alone structures that exceed 200 square feet in area require a building permit. Gazebo/pergola type structures are usually not of typical ?light frame construction? and are treated as pole construction projects that require ?structural engineering? done by an Idaho licensed engineer.
Rental properties and commercial buildings require a licensed plumber to plumbing. Homeowners can plumbing in their own homes as long as they follow the Idaho code and obtain the necessary permits. Before starting any plumbing work, homeowners must obtain a permit from their local building department.
Performing Your Own Electrical, HVAC, or Plumbing Work The person applying for the permit must be the owner of the property at the time of the application. You (the owner) must personally perform all of the work. The owner is not required to be licensed for this work.
